Sheraton San Diego Hotel & Marina
Rating: ⭐⭐⭐⭐
Distance from the Airport: 0.3 miles

The Sheraton San Diego Hotel & Marina is a family-friendly hotel located across the street from the airport and just a few miles from downtown San Diego. The Harbor Island position provides stunning views of the sea. Make time to enjoy a magnificent California sunset. In addition, the hotel can arrange boat excursions for sunset cruises or whale viewing.
Kayaks and stand-up paddleboards can be rented. You can also try the Night-Ops program, where kayaks and paddleboards are outfitted with LED lights that attract marine creatures after dark. The main pool, with its own little basketball hoop, is popular with children. During the summer, life-sized chess and other activities are also available on the grounds. During the social hour, parents can enjoy sampling wines rated 90+ by Wine Spectator and other food options.
Hampton Inn San Diego Airport and Liberty Station
Rating: ⭐⭐⭐⭐
Distance from the Airport: 0.6 miles

The Hampton Inn is a good midrange hotel, a mile (5-minute drive) from San Diego Airport. They offer onsite parking and a free shuttle to the airport. What’s more, you’ll enjoy a free, delicious breakfast every morning if you’re staying here.
The hotel also has a convenience shop and 24-hour coffee in the lobby. In addition to this, there are also other facilities, such outdoor pool, a spacious fitness facility, a business center, and a 24-hour front desk. There are also several shops and restaurants near the hotel. Other nearby attractions are Liberty Station, SeaWorld, Fiesta Island Park, Little Italy, downtown, and the San Diego Zoo.

Homewood Suites by Hilton San Diego Airport
Rating: ⭐⭐⭐⭐
Distance from the Airport: 1.5 miles

This all-suite hotel is situated on the lake at Liberty Station in Point Loma. It is only a few minutes from San Diego International Airport, making it a perfect option for families. You can choose a studio suite, a one-bedroom suite, or a two-bedroom suite. All of these come complete with a fully-equipped kitchen that features a full-size refrigerator, a microwave, and a dishwasher. Both the Wi-Fi and the shuttle service to and from the airport are free of charge.
There is a basketball court, a fitness center, an outdoor pool, and a coin-operated laundry. The hotel provides high chairs, Pack ‘N Plays, and a DVD rental library for children. There is a complimentary supper, complimentary beverages, and the daily complimentary hot breakfast (Monday – Thursday). Families looking for a good deal will find it here. In addition, Liberty Station features a variety of comforts, such as eateries, a supermarket, and other shops.

TownePlace Suites by Marriott
Rating: ⭐⭐⭐⭐
Distance from the Airport: 2.2 miles

TownePlace Suites is a good, pet-friendly, and moderately priced all-suite hotel. It is barely a five-minute drive from the airport. There is paid parking, two EV charging stations, and a free shuttle that runs to the terminal and nearby, from 5 am through 11 pm.
All of the family suites are roomy, soundproofed, and outfitted with a full kitchen. Rooms have drapes that block out light, and a combination bathtub/shower in the bathroom. The hotel offers free continental breakfast served hot and an onsite convenience shop. They also have an outdoor picnic and barbecue area. There is also a coin-operated laundry service, a heated outdoor pool, and a well-equipped fitness facility. You’ll also have access to a small business center with copy and fax service, and a 24/7front desk. The San Diego Zoo, Liberty Station, SeaWorld, Fiesta Island Park, Little Italy, and downtown are all within a 15-minute drive.
